See the August issue of ATV Action, pg. 62. There is a before and after dyno. Below about 5,500 rpm there is little difference with or without the kit. Above that, THE DIFFERENCT IS DRAMATIC........43.8 hp @ 8,500 rpm, vs the stock max of 33.1 hp @ 7,250 rpm. That is over 10 hp, and with the stock pipe! I would expect even more with an aftermarket pipe. Sadly, they do not include the torque curve.
So, all the gain is at the mid to high end.

for the money this kit is the best thing out there. unless you plan to buy an after market exhaust you will not see much improvement in the low end . to counter this just run a 13 tooth sprocket and there you go. keep in mind that if you plan on running exhaust ,then save your money and dont bother with the kit. the only stuff im still running out of the kit are the cam, vents and neddle.worth 300 bucks? ,no.you can play with the numbers a bit but they're pretty close . dont do what i did ,i bought the kit ,jet kit , filter ,full exhaust =$840 i could have saved about $300 if id got the after market cam to begin with and the exhaust came with jets. you can get the neddle at honda.
kit w/o exhaust $ 200-300
kit w/ slip on $400-500
kit w/ full exhaust $600-?
after market cam $125
jet kit $45
filter $45
slip on $200-?
full exhaust $400-? some exhaust 's come w/jetting
